アバランチ(AVAX)とイーサリアム比較!特徴と違いを解説
ブロックチェーン技術の進化は目覚ましく、様々なプラットフォームが登場しています。その中でも、スマートコントラクトの実行環境として注目を集めているのが、イーサリアム(Ethereum)とアバランチ(Avalanche)です。本稿では、これら二つのプラットフォームの特徴、技術的な違い、そして将来性について詳細に比較検討します。それぞれの強みと弱みを理解することで、開発者や投資家が最適な選択をするための情報を提供することを目的とします。
イーサリアム(Ethereum)の概要
イーサリアムは、2015年にVitalik Buterinによって提唱された、分散型アプリケーション(DApps)を構築するためのプラットフォームです。ビットコインと同様にブロックチェーン技術を基盤としていますが、ビットコインが主に暗号通貨としての機能に特化しているのに対し、イーサリアムはスマートコントラクトというプログラムを実行できる点が大きな特徴です。これにより、金融、サプライチェーン、ゲームなど、様々な分野での応用が期待されています。
イーサリアムの主な特徴
- スマートコントラクト: 自動的に契約を実行するプログラムであり、仲介者を必要とせずに取引を安全に行うことができます。
- EVM (Ethereum Virtual Machine): スマートコントラクトを実行するための仮想マシンであり、イーサリアムネットワーク上で動作します。
- ERC-20トークン: イーサリアム上で発行されるトークンの標準規格であり、多くのDAppsで利用されています。
- PoW (Proof of Work): 当初はPoWを採用していましたが、現在はPoS (Proof of Stake)への移行を進めています。
イーサリアムの課題
イーサリアムは多くの利点を持つ一方で、いくつかの課題も抱えています。最も大きな課題の一つが、スケーラビリティ問題です。トランザクション処理能力が低いため、ネットワークが混雑するとガス代(トランザクション手数料)が高騰し、DAppsの利用を妨げる可能性があります。また、PoWによる消費電力の高さも問題視されています。
アバランチ(Avalanche)の概要
アバランチは、2020年にAva Labsによって開発された、高速かつ低コストなブロックチェーンプラットフォームです。イーサリアムのスケーラビリティ問題を解決することを目指しており、独自のコンセンサスプロトコルを採用することで、高いスループットと低い遅延を実現しています。アバランチは、複数のサブネットを構築できる柔軟性も持ち合わせており、特定のニーズに合わせたブロックチェーンを簡単に作成することができます。
アバランチの主な特徴
- サブネット: 独自のルールとパラメータを持つ独立したブロックチェーンを構築することができます。
- Avalancheコンセンサスプロトコル: DAG (Directed Acyclic Graph) を基盤とした新しいコンセンサスプロトコルであり、高いスループットと低い遅延を実現します。
- 3つの組み込みチェーン: X-Chain (資産の作成と取引)、C-Chain (EVM互換)、P-Chain (サブネットの管理) の3つのチェーンで構成されています。
- AVAXトークン: アバランチネットワークで使用されるネイティブトークンであり、トランザクション手数料の支払い、ステーキング、ガバナンスなどに利用されます。
アバランチの利点
アバランチは、イーサリアムと比較して、以下の点で優れています。
- 高いスループット: イーサリアムよりもはるかに多くのトランザクションを処理することができます。
- 低い遅延: トランザクションの承認時間が短く、リアルタイムなアプリケーションに適しています。
- 低いガス代: イーサリアムよりもトランザクション手数料が安価です。
- 柔軟性: サブネットを構築することで、特定のニーズに合わせたブロックチェーンを簡単に作成することができます。
イーサリアムとアバランチの技術的な比較
イーサリアムとアバランチは、それぞれ異なる技術的なアプローチを採用しています。以下に、主な違いをまとめます。
| 項目 | イーサリアム | アバランチ |
|---|---|---|
| コンセンサスプロトコル | PoW (移行中: PoS) | Avalanche |
| スケーラビリティ | 低い (レイヤー2ソリューションで改善) | 高い (サブネットによる拡張性) |
| トランザクション速度 | 約15 TPS | 約4,500 TPS |
| トランザクション手数料 | 高い (ネットワーク混雑時) | 低い |
| スマートコントラクト | Solidity | Solidity (EVM互換) |
| サブネット | なし | あり |
アバランチのAvalancheコンセンサスプロトコルは、従来のブロックチェーンのコンセンサスプロトコルとは異なり、確率的なサンプリングを利用することで、高速かつ効率的なトランザクション処理を実現しています。また、サブネット機能により、特定のニーズに合わせたブロックチェーンを構築できるため、様々なアプリケーションに対応することができます。
イーサリアムとアバランチのユースケース
イーサリアムとアバランチは、それぞれ異なるユースケースに適しています。
イーサリアムのユースケース
- DeFi (分散型金融): 多くのDeFiプロジェクトがイーサリアム上で構築されています。
- NFT (非代替性トークン): デジタルアート、ゲームアイテム、コレクティブルなどのNFTの発行と取引に利用されています。
- DAO (分散型自律組織): 分散型の組織運営に利用されています。
アバランチのユースケース
- 金融アプリケーション: 高速かつ低コストなトランザクション処理が必要な金融アプリケーションに適しています。
- ゲーム: リアルタイムなゲーム体験を提供するために、低い遅延が求められるゲームに適しています。
- サプライチェーン管理: サプライチェーンの透明性と効率性を向上させるために利用されています。
- エンタープライズブロックチェーン: 企業が独自のブロックチェーンを構築するために利用されています。
将来展望
イーサリアムは、PoSへの移行とレイヤー2ソリューションの開発により、スケーラビリティ問題を解決し、さらなる成長を遂げることが期待されています。一方で、アバランチは、サブネット機能の活用とエコシステムの拡大により、より多くのユースケースを獲得し、ブロックチェーン業界における存在感を高めていくでしょう。両プラットフォームは、それぞれ異なる強みと弱みを持っており、今後も共存しながら、ブロックチェーン技術の発展に貢献していくと考えられます。
まとめ
本稿では、イーサリアムとアバランチの特徴、技術的な違い、そして将来性について詳細に比較検討しました。イーサリアムは、成熟したエコシステムと豊富な開発リソースを持つ一方で、スケーラビリティ問題が課題となっています。アバランチは、高いスループットと低い遅延を実現し、柔軟なサブネット機能を備えている点が魅力です。どちらのプラットフォームを選択するかは、プロジェクトのニーズや目的に応じて慎重に検討する必要があります。ブロックチェーン技術は常に進化しており、今後も新たなプラットフォームが登場することが予想されます。常に最新の情報を収集し、最適な選択をすることが重要です。